Description
Enjoy homemade Same Day Focaccia that is fluffy, flavorful, and ready in under two hours. Made with simple pantry ingredients, this Italian classic features a light, airy crumb with a crispy, golden crust. Perfect for quick meals, gatherings, or as a versatile bread base, it can be customized with herbs, veggies, and plant-based cheese for a delicious touch.
Ingredients
Scale
Main Ingredients
- 3 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 1/4 cups warm water (around 105°F / 40°C)
- 2 teaspoons active dry yeast
- 1/4 cup olive oil (plus extra for drizzling)
- 1 1/2 teaspoons sea salt
- 1 tablespoon fresh rosemary, chopped
- 1 teaspoon vegetarian Worcestershire sauce (natural) (optional)
- Coarse sea salt for topping
Instructions
- Activate the Yeast: Dissolve the active dry yeast in warm water and let it sit for 5 to 10 minutes until it becomes frothy. This step confirms the yeast is active and ready to help the dough rise.
- Mix the Dough: In a large bowl, combine the flour, sea salt, and the yeast-water mixture. Add olive oil and vegetarian Worcestershire sauce (natural) if using, then stir to form a sticky, shaggy dough.
- Knead the Dough: Lightly flour a surface and knead the dough for 5 to 7 minutes until smooth and elastic. The dough should spring back gently when pressed, which helps develop gluten for the perfect texture.
- First Rise: Place the dough in a lightly oiled bowl, cover it with a damp towel or plastic wrap, and let it rise in a warm spot for about 45 minutes or until doubled in size.
- Shape and Prepare for Baking: Transfer the dough to an oiled baking sheet. Gently stretch and dimple the dough evenly with your fingers. Drizzle with olive oil and sprinkle fresh rosemary and coarse sea salt on top.
- Final Proof: Let the dough rest again for 15 to 20 minutes to allow it to puff slightly, promoting an airy interior and a crisp crust.
- Bake to Perfection: Preheat the oven to 425°F (220°C). Bake the focaccia for 20 to 25 minutes until it is golden and fragrant. Remove from the oven and let cool slightly before slicing to reveal the soft crumb inside.
Notes
- Use warm water around 105°F (40°C) to activate yeast without killing it.
- Press your fingertips deeply into the dough to create pockets that trap olive oil and flavor.
- Choose quality extra virgin olive oil to enhance taste and aroma.
- Don’t skip resting and proofing times; they are essential for texture and flavor.
- Watch the oven closely during the last minutes to avoid over-browning.
